Lifting chain is designed for use with hoists, cranes, winches, and other material handling equipment. It is also used in rigging slings and for lashing. Search by Specification | Learn More about Lifting Chain
Industrial hoists are lifting and pulling devices that use a cable, rope, or chain to move or lift a load. Hoists are primarily used for vertical lifting, and usually have a feature for ceiling mounting such as a hook or trolley mount. Search by Specification | Learn More about Industrial Hoists

Lifting blocks are assemblies that consist of a hook or shackle, swivel, bearing, sheaves, sprockets, pins and frame. They are suspended by a hoisting rope or load chain and are designed for a variety of lifting applications. Learn More about Lifting Blocks
Leaf chains are a rollerless chain commonly used on fork lift trucks and other material handling applications. Search by Specification | Learn More about Leaf Chain
Lifting jacks are used for leveling or positioning heavy equipment, or for supporting structures. They use screw or cylinder-based actuators and are powered by hydraulic, mechanical, electric, or manual methods. Search by Specification | Learn More about Lifting Jacks
